Lenovo ThinkPad T400
I'm using this computer since 2010, and it has been the king of reliability. I adore the rock solid architecture and functional design.
This computer is my main workstation setup with Windows XP and Microsoft Office 2003. It runs a bit slow but well although a lot of corporate stuff is running on the background. I use it at home, at the office, on the field (in the surgery room connected to lasers or over my cars trunk with a mobile connection, or often in a Starbucks Coffee).
The main feature I expect from a laptop is reliability and functionality. The build quality is really satisfying. The lid is coated with a Teflon material so its very hard to scratch. Also its not a problem if you spill water or any cold liquid on the keyboard, because there are drainage holes on the bottom (I never tried or experienced it though). I also like the dedicated buttons for volume adjustment, and the ability to use both a track pad and a classic red TrackPoint.
This model is equipped with Intel Core 2 Duo T9400 at 2.53 GHz and 1.93 GB of RAM. There are 3x USB, 1x 1394 Firewire, 1x PCMCIA Express, 1x SD-Card, VGA, Ethernet, Phone ports, 3.5 mm audio output, mic input, physical wireless enable/disable button, keyboard illumination from top of the screen, fingerprint sensor, DVD+/-RW, 802.11a/b/g/n, Bluetooth 2.0. The battery I'm using has 9 cells so it takes around 3 to 4 hours before I need the charger.
